The IR Spectroscopy Market Growth is gaining remarkable traction as industries increasingly adopt advanced analytical techniques for chemical, pharmaceutical, and environmental applications. The rising demand for precise molecular characterization and rapid material analysis is fueling investments in infrared analysis and molecular spectroscopy solutions. This growth is further supported by technological advancements in spectrometer devices and optical spectroscopy systems, which offer higher accuracy, faster data acquisition, and improved reliability.

Key Market Drivers

  1. Rising Industrial Applications: The adoption of infrared analysismolecular spectroscopy in pharmaceutical, chemical, and food industries is driving market expansion.

  2. Technological Advancements: Modern spectrometer devices and optical spectroscopy systems provide enhanced resolution, making IR spectroscopy indispensable for quality control and research.

  3. Regulatory Compliance and Research Needs: Stricter regulatory standards and the need for precise chemical analysis are compelling organizations to invest in chemical IR sensor technology.

Emerging Trends

  • Portable and Miniaturized Instruments: The development of compact spectrometer devices enables on-site analysis and field research.

  • Integration with Digital Platforms: Cloud-based data analytics and AI-enhanced IR spectroscopy systems are becoming mainstream in molecular characterization.

  • Enhanced Sensitivity and Accuracy: Advances in chemical IR sensors improve detection limits, allowing for more detailed molecular analysis.

Regional Insights

North America leads the IR spectroscopy market due to extensive research infrastructure and strong adoption of advanced analytical instruments. Europe and Asia-Pacific are rapidly expanding markets as industries increasingly integrate infrared analysismolecular spectroscopy techniques into quality assurance and process monitoring.

Future Outlook

The IR Spectroscopy Market Growth is expected to continue its robust trajectory, driven by increasing demand for precise chemical analysis, advancements in spectrometer devices, and integration of optical spectroscopy systems into industrial and research applications. Industries are increasingly leveraging these tools for faster decision-making and enhanced analytical capabilities.
